Subject: Parchmill cut-over wrap-up

Hi — quick summary for your review. We cut over to the new Parchmill markdown pipeline last night with no rollbacks. Sanitization now happens pre-cache, so stale unsafe HTML can't leak from old entries; we also purged the render cache entirely. One straggler worker ran the old build for ten minutes, already terminated. The production pipeline currently runs with these settings.

config for bawip-badup:
ULAAEL_HOST=ulaael.zemvarsys.internal
ULAAEL_PORT=8000

Ticket: Snapfold vault locked — snapshot test baselines inaccessible. The vault holding golden snapshots for the Tessera UI components rejected the rotated key, so CI snapshot comparisons are failing across all branches. No action needed from component teams; baselines are intact. Support should unseal the vault manually and re-run the baseline sync job. The recovery passphrase for the unseal step is below.

strongbox words: druath-quenael

# Franchise Agreement — Kettlewick Coffee Works (Managers Only)

The franchise agreement with the Brindlemoor group was renewed for five years. Sales leads should note the revised territory split: Brindlemoor takes the northern corridor, we retain Aldervale. Royalty rates are unchanged; marketing contributions rise 1% from April. Direct all territory disputes to the franchise office. Additional strategic context follows below.

confidential, yafof-tawef: The finance team signed off on a budget of $34.3 million for Project Zorox. The renewal with Aldethax Freight closes at $12.7 million a year, 10 percent below the last contract.

### Incremental Rebuilds

Quick note for review: the `rebuild-delta` endpoint on Pagewright only re-renders pages whose content hash changed since the last snapshot, so don't panic about full-site latency. The diff walker calls our internal asset service on every run, and it authenticates with the key that goes right here.

app token of fajop-fahif = qvz4-AnML